Përmbajtje:
2025 Autor: John Day | [email protected]. E modifikuara e fundit: 2025-01-23 15:10
Thuaj Përshëndetje El Rompe Huevos, makina e padobishme e krijuar nga Jorge Christie dhe Rebeca Duque Estrada
Çfarë duhet të bëjë?
Timeshtë koha e drekës dhe po ëndërroni të keni vezët tuaja të buta. Ndërsa thyerja e vezëve kërkon shumë vëmendje dhe përvojë, ne kemi zhvilluar një robot për t'ju ndihmuar! Por… diçka shkoi keq gjatë ditëlindjes së saj dhe erdhi në botë pak rebele. Me të vërtetë do të përpiqet t'ju ndihmojë, por nëse vendosni një këngë të bukur për të luajtur gjatë mëngjesit tuaj, mund të emocionohet vërtet dhe gjërat mund të shkojnë keq.
Pra, shijoni mëngjesin tuaj dhe shpresoni se mund të prishë disa gjëra përreth =)
Hapi 1: Lista e Pjesëve
Kjo është lista e pjesëve që do t'ju nevojiten. Mbështetja e printuar 3D që mund të bëni ashtu siç preferoni, por gjithmonë mos harroni të lini hapësirë të mjaftueshme për pajisjet elektronike.
1x Servo Motor SG90 [1]
Çelësi i kufirit 1x [2]
1x Mikrofon-sensor Moduli Iduino SE019 [3]
3x LED të kuq [5]
1x Arduino Uno [4]
1x Protoboard [6]
1x mbështetje e bukur e printuar në 3D
1 lugë sipas dëshirës tuaj
1x modul baterie (opsional)
Një tufë kabllosh [7]
Disa vezë
Hapi 2: Mbështetja
Mbështetja e printuar 3D është projektuar duke marrë parasysh një vend për vezën me një hapje të vogël për të përshtatur butonin, mbështetjen që servo të kthejë lugën, një vend për Arduino dhe elektronikë brenda që të mbrohen nga rrëmuja që mund të ndodhë. Dhe disa drita që do të vezullojnë me muzikën.
Hapi 3: Kodi
Kodi punon me dy hyrje: Butoni dhe moduli i mikrofonit. Butoni, i vendosur nën vezë, ndjen kur veza është në vend dhe përmes një kushti "nëse" fillon të ekzekutojë kodin. Mikrofoni fillon të lexojë zërin në mjedis dhe kur përshtatet në intervalin e caktuar, aktivizon dy daljet: servo që rrotullon lugën dhe LED që fillojnë të shkëlqejnë me ritmin e muzikës.
Disa kushte hartografimi dhe "nëse" u përdorën në të tjera për të shmangur zhurmën.
Për të filluar lidhjen e komponentëve tuaj, thjesht hidhini një sy diagramit të ngrirjes.
// Robotët e padobishëm paraqet: // ElRompeHuevos // Kodi nga: Rebeca Duque Estrada dhe Jorge Christie
// Kodi për integrimin e motorit dhe zërit bazuar në: // // Bëni një lëvizje servo në zë. // // 2012 nga Cenk demzdemir
// Servo #include // krijimin e një servo objekti Servo myservo;
// Sensori i mikrofonit
int sensorPin = A0;
int sensorVlera = 0; // Button
butoni intPin = 2;
butoni int Shteti = 0; // LED
int ledPin = 12;
void setup () {
Serial.filloj (9600);
Serial.println ("online");
myservo.tash (9);
pinMode (sensorPin, INPUT);
pinMode (buttonPin, INPUT);
pinMode (ledPin, OUTPUT);
}
lak void () {
buttonState = digitalRead (butoniPin);
if (buttonState == LOW) // Po punon në mënyrë të kundërt. LOW kur shtypet butoni. Nëse gjendja është e vërtetë, filloni të gjithë magjinë dhe le të thyejmë disa vezë;)
{
int sensorVlera = analogRead (sensorPin);
int LEDValue = hartë (sensorValue, 0, 150, 0, 255); // Hartoni një vlerë për LED që mund të jetë një numër i plotë midis 0..255
sensorValue = hartë (sensorVlera, 60, 150, 80, 45); // Hartoni gamën e mundshme të servo me vlerat e sensorit. int MoveDelayValue = harta (sensorValue, 0, 300, 0, sensorValue); // vendosni servo në pozicionin standard Serial.println (sensorValue);
if (sensorValue <80) {// shkurtoni pak zhurmë me një kusht if
vonesa (1);
myservo.write (sensorValue); // zhvendos servo në leximin e hartuar
analogWrite (ledPin, sensorValue); // ndizni led me vlerën e llogaritur
vonesë (MoveDelayValue / 2); // dhe lëviz në këtë kohë vonesë
}
analogWrite (ledPin, 0); // fikni led përsëri.
}
tjeter {
digitalRead (sensorVlera == 0);
}
}
Hapi 4: Asambleja - 1
Së pari: mblidhni të gjithë qarkun tuaj dhe provoni që po funksionon siç pritej. Etiketojini dhe shkëputeni për të vazhduar me montimin.
Hapi 5: Kuvendi - 2
Llambat u zgjeruan me një palë tela. Instaloni të gjitha dritat në vrima. Shtoni zam të nxehtë për fiksimin e tyre
Hapi 6: Asambleja - 3
Instaloni servo dhe rregulloni atë me zam të nxehtë.
Në mënyrë ideale, etiketoni kabllot tuaja para instalimit, në mënyrë që të jetë më e lehtë të lidhni përsëri të gjitha.
Hapi 7: Asambleja -4
Zgjatni lidhësit e mikrofonit në mënyrë që të keni më shumë fleksibilitet për ta vendosur atë.
Vendoseni atë në mbështetëse dhe ngjiteni atë
Hapi 8: Asambleja - 5
Vendoseni tabelën e butonave në çarë dhe rregullojeni me zam.
Vendoseni kapakun dhe verifikoni që butoni mund të aktivizohet nga veza.
Hapi 9: Shijoni mëngjesin tuaj dhe argëtohuni pak =)
Tani është koha për të provuar Rompe Huevos tuaj.
Vendosni një vezë në mbështetëse dhe luani ose këndoni pak muzikë për të aktivizuar makinën tuaj të padobishme.
Bëhuni gati për të pastruar ndonjë rrëmujë më pas.
Recommended:
Kuti xhepi e padobishme (me personalitet): 9 hapa (me fotografi)
Kuti xhepi e padobishme (me personalitet): Ndërsa ne mund të jemi shumë larg nga një kryengritje e robotëve, ekziston një makinë që tashmë është në kundërshtim me njerëzit, megjithëse në mënyrën më të vogël të mundshme. Pavarësisht nëse doni ta quani një kuti të padobishme ose një makinë që më lini vetëm, ky robot i shkathët dhe i egër është
Kuti e padobishme me një qëndrim: 8 hapa (me fotografi)
Kuti e padobishme me një qëndrim: Kush me të vërtetë dëshiron një kuti të padobishme? Askush. Unë mendova kështu në fillim, por ka mijëra kuti të padobishme në YouTube .. Pra, ato duhet të jenë të modës..Në këtë udhëzues do t'ju tregoj se si të bëni një kuti paksa të ndryshme të padobishme, një me drita, të tingëllojë
Makina e ndryshme e padobishme: 6 hapa (me fotografi)
Makina e ndryshme e padobishme: Me kaq shumë makina të padobishme përreth, u përpoqa të bëj një që është pak më ndryshe. Në vend që të ketë një mekanizëm që e shtyn çelësin e ndërrimit, kjo makinë thjesht rrotullon çelësin 180 gradë, Në këtë projekt kam përdorur një Nema 17 steppermotor, i cili
555 Makinë e padobishme: 8 hapa (me fotografi)
555 Makina e padobishme: Pothuajse çdo projekt që kam bërë në jetën time përdor arduino ose thjesht atmegas, por në mësimin e fundit elektronik në shkollën time gjeta një qark të vogël të integruar të quajtur 555. Kam dëgjuar për këtë më parë, por po mendoja se mikrokontrolluesit janë më të mirë. Unë lexoj
Makinë Play Station Makinë e printuar pa tela 3D me telekomandë: 7 hapa (me fotografi)
Play Station Makinë me printim pa tela 3D me telekomandë: Kush nuk i pëlqen lojërat? Gara dhe Luftimet në Botën Virtuale të Play Station dhe Xbox !! Pra, për ta sjellë atë argëtim në jetën reale, e bëra këtë Instructable në të cilin do t'ju tregoj se si mund të përdorni çdo Kontrollues të Telekomandës Play Station (Me tela